Adidas Augmented Reality
This year, adidas Originals will be dabbling in online interactivity with the introduction of a 3D virtual realm dubbed the adidas Originals Neighborhood. The interactive site allows consumers to play games with the all new ‘Augmented Reality (AR) Game’ Pack by holding the actual products in front of a webcam.
The kicks and apparel from the collection are fitted with a special AR code on the tongue and sleeve which is the key to accessing games like ‘Stormtrooper take down’. The collection consists of five iconic adidas Originals silhouettes and two jackets, with the majority of the gear featuring some really bright block colours.
The adidas Originals Augmented Reality Game Pack will be available at select adidas Originals stockists across South East Asia from February ‘10.
